Hair is a characteristic element of beauty and confidence. Numerous individuals experience thinning hair, breakage, and slow growth of hair caused by various factors like pollution, stress, inadequate diet, and excessive use of chemical-based hair products.

 Rather than depending on commercial treatments packed with harsh chemicals, a natural remedy is employing homemade hair masks. These masks condition the scalp, fortify the roots, and stimulate hair growth and thickness. Following are some of the finest homemade hair masks, their advantages, and how to apply them effectively.


1. Avocado and Coconut Oil Hair Mask


Advantages:


Avocado is loaded with vitamins B and E, which condition the scalp and fix damaged locks. Coconut oil deeply hydrates, minimizes protein loss, and inhibits hair breakage.


Ingredients:


1 ripe avocado


2 tablespoons coconut oil


How to Use:


Mash the avocado into a smooth paste.


Add coconut oil and mix well.


Apply the mixture to your hair and scalp.


Leave it on for 30-45 minutes.


Rinse thoroughly with lukewarm water and shampoo.


2. Egg and Olive Oil Hair Mask


Benefits:


Eggs are rich in proteins and biotin, which are necessary for hair growth and strength. Olive oil nourishes the scalp and gives it the antioxidants it needs.


Ingredients:


1 egg


2 tablespoons olive oil


How to Use:


Beat the egg and combine with olive oil.


Use the mixture uniformly on your hair, targeting the roots and ends.


Leave covered with a shower cap for 20-30 minutes.


Shampoo using a gentle shampoo and cold water (to avoid cooking the egg).


3. Banana and Honey Hair Mask
Benefits:


Bananas have silica that tightens hair strands and averts split ends. Honey is a natural humectant, which keeps the moisture in and leaves the hair with a glossy appearance.


Ingredients:


1 ripe banana


1 tablespoon honey


How to Use:


Mash the banana to a smooth paste.


Mix in honey and blend.


Apply to the hair and scalp.


Leave it on for 20-30 minutes.


Wash well with lukewarm water.


4. Aloe Vera and Castor Oil Hair Mask
Benefits:


Aloe vera is soothing and hydrating. Castor oil contains ricinoleic acid, which stimulates hair growth and stops hair loss.


Ingredients:


2 tablespoons aloe vera gel


1 tablespoon castor oil


How to Use:


Combine aloe vera gel and castor oil well.


Apply on your scalp and hair length.


Massage gently for a few minutes.


Leave overnight or at least for an hour before washing it off with mild shampoo.


5. Yogurt and Fenugreek Hair Mask
Benefits:


Yogurt has probiotics that strengthen hair follicles, while fenugreek is rich in protein and nicotinic acid, which promotes hair growth.


Ingredients:


2 tablespoons yogurt


1 tablespoon fenugreek powder


How to Use:


Combine yogurt and fenugreek powder to create a smooth paste.


Apply on your scalp and hair.


Leave it on for 30-40 minutes.


Wash off with lukewarm water and a mild shampoo.


6. Onion Juice and Coconut Oil Hair Mask
Benefits:


Onion juice contains high amounts of sulfur, which increases the production of collagen and stimulates hair growth. Coconut oil deeply hydrates and conditions.


Ingredients:


2 tablespoons onion juice


1 tablespoon coconut oil


How to Use:


Press onion juice from blending and straining an onion.


Combine with coconut oil.


Massage gently on your scalp and apply.


Leave it on for 30 minutes before washing your hair with a mild shampoo.


Tips for Best Results


Use these masks at least once or twice a week for optimal improvement.


Always wash off hair masks with lukewarm or cold water to preserve moisture and avoid damage.


Do not use hot water because it will dry out the scalp and make the hair strands weak.


Massage your scalp during the application of the mask to improve blood circulation.


Be regular with your hair care routine to get long-term results.
